Additionally, it is worth noting that many of these names have various kanji characters that can be used to write them, each with different meanings and nuances. 

Therefore, it is important to choose the right combination of characters to convey the exact meaning and tone that you want for your child’s name.

It is also worth mentioning that some of these names, such as Takeru and Hachiman, have deep historical and cultural significance in Japan, and are associated with legendary warriors and deities.
